So when the goblins were off fresh veg for a few days, I got screamed at. A lot. Now they're back on veg and I've been giving it to them a bit at a time, piecemeal throughout the day.

Guess who no longer gets screamed at when he oversleeps and is late for breakfast? Now they get hay first thing instead and the veg/herbs etc start appearing at lunchtime up until about 8pm, basically when I'm going upstairs anyway which is as frequently as I need the toilet, lol. The goblins seem to be doing quite well with this system, and there's less squabbling over the veggies too.

I'm still not convinced they're eating it though. Inhaling it is a far more appropriate term. You'd think I starved them for a week 🤷‍♂️
 
Sounds a good plan, regular veg in small amounts through the day is much more like their natural diet and eating pattern in the wild, not that skinny pigs have a wild, probably your spare bedroom is as wild as any skinny pig ever got lol- but the guinea pig gut is evolved to graze and browse constantly on hay/marginal dried out scrub grass and find the occasional bonus tasty high nutrient plant bit once every couple of hours :)
 
Honestly it works out better for me, because they're not so constantly loud about being "unfed" and they actually eat...I don't want to say more, because it's not that they're getting more, but they're more likely to eat what they do get and stuff doesn't get left uneaten. And this way they also don't have the mindset of "it's feeding time at X time" too.
 
When I'm home all day and in and out of the pig rooms (which is literally half my house lol) I do the same, we start with a lettuce leaf or a cucumber chunk, then a hay and water top up, then maybe get a chunk of babycorn or a strand of coriander next time I have a coffee break...
I never have any uneaten food, they get exactly what greedy snouts eat in 5 minutes then they get some hay and they know that hay means the veg shop is shut for a couple of hours!
